Transaction acccfad770178662ec76ee5f3de41d9042e59b569baf703685968d20419c00ea
1 Input
1 Output
-
acccfad770178662ec76ee5f3de41d9042e59b569baf703685968d20419c00ea:0
- value
- 99703
- script pubkey
- OP_0 OP_PUSHBYTES_20 f0a5fef773a1f73a050106333956ba7db758f667
- address
- bc1q7zjlaamn58mn5pgpqcenj4460km43an8pjsplc